RPG Character Design

From Silhouette to Low Poly

A character design project developed for a game pipeline, focusing on translating a clear visual concept into a model-ready asset.

The process began with silhouette exploration to define a strong and recognizable shape. Once the direction was established, a turnaround sheet was created to guide accurate modeling and maintain consistency across views.

The character was then modeled in Blender using a low poly approach, prioritizing readability and efficient geometry. Shading was applied in the final stage to refine the visual identity and complete the concept while preserving the stylized aesthetic.
